What Is Admenta?

Admenta is an oral tablet from Sun Pharma containing memantine hydrochloride 5 mg. Memantine is a low-affinity, voltage-dependent, uncompetitive antagonist of the N-methyl-D-aspartate (NMDA) glutamate receptor. It is mechanistically distinct from the cholinesterase inhibitors (donepezil, galantamine, rivastigmine) and works through the second major pathway implicated in Alzheimer's disease — glutamate excitotoxicity.

Admenta from Sun Pharma is a 5 mg memantine tablet — the strength used during the mandatory 4-week up-titration to the 20 mg/day maintenance dose. Maintenance dosing is two 5 mg tablets twice daily (4 tablets total per day). Memantine is licensed only for moderate-to-severe Alzheimer's disease — not mild. It is the standard add-on to a cholinesterase inhibitor (typically donepezil) when patients progress past the mild stage, and produces additive cognitive and functional benefit with minimal increase in side effects.

How Does Admenta Work?

Alzheimer's disease causes chronic excessive glutamate signalling at NMDA receptors — a process called glutamate excitotoxicity. Constant low-level NMDA activation damages neurons and disrupts the signal-to-noise ratio that the brain needs for learning and memory. Memantine addresses this through a unique mechanism:

  • Voltage-dependent NMDA blockade — memantine binds to NMDA receptor channels but only when they are already open. It blocks chronic low-level excitotoxic activation but releases the receptor during high-amplitude physiological signalling needed for learning. This is the key difference between memantine and older NMDA blockers like ketamine, which block both modes and cause cognitive impairment.
  • Restores signal-to-noise ratio — by reducing background glutamate noise, memantine improves the brain's ability to detect meaningful signals during learning and memory tasks.
  • Neuroprotective effect — reduced excitotoxicity may slow the progression of neuronal damage, though this has not been definitively shown to translate into a clinically meaningful disease-modifying effect.

Onset of cognitive benefit: visible at 4–12 weeks after reaching the maintenance 20 mg/day dose; peak benefit at 6 months.

Admenta Dosage and How to Take — SLOW TITRATION

Admenta comes at 5 mg tablets. The titration schedule is mandatory — jumping straight to 20 mg/day causes intolerable confusion and dizziness in most patients.

Standard 4-week titration:

  • Week 1: 5 mg once daily (1 tablet morning)
  • Week 2: 10 mg/day = 5 mg twice daily (morning + evening)
  • Week 3: 15 mg/day = 10 mg morning + 5 mg evening
  • Week 4 onward (maintenance): 20 mg/day = 10 mg twice daily

How to Take Admenta Properly

  1. Take with or without food — food does not affect absorption.
  2. Slug hel med vand. Standard tablets can be split if scored.
  3. Twice daily at maintenance dose (10 mg morning + 10 mg evening), spaced about 12 hours apart.
  4. Renal dose adjustment: if estimated GFR is 30–49 mL/min, cap maintenance dose at 10 mg/day. If eGFR is 5–29 mL/min, maintenance dose is 10 mg/day. Avoid in eGFR < 5 mL/min.
  5. Missed dose: if remembered the same day, take it. If remembered the next day, skip and resume normally — do not double-dose.
  6. If treatment is interrupted for more than a few days, restart at 5 mg/day and re-titrate over 4 weeks. Memantine has no acute discontinuation syndrome but the slow titration is needed to avoid side effects.
  7. Caregiver supervision is critical — patients with moderate-severe Alzheimer's rarely manage twice-daily dosing reliably without support. Use a weekly pill organiser filled by a family member or carer.
  8. Re-assess after 6 months with formal cognitive testing (MMSE or MoCA). Continue if there is benefit or stabilisation; stop gradually if clear deterioration despite full-dose treatment.

Side Effects of Admenta

Common (worst during titration, settle once on maintenance):

  • Svimmelhed
  • Hovedpine
  • Confusion or worsening confusion (often improves once on stable maintenance dose)
  • Constipation
  • Sleepiness or fatigue
  • Hypertension (mild rise in BP)

Mindre almindelige:

  • Hallucinations or worsening of existing hallucinations
  • Agitation or aggression (paradoxical, especially during titration)
  • Falls (from dizziness)
  • Urinary tract infections

Rare but seek medical review:

  • Seizures
  • Severe psychiatric symptoms (psychosis, mania)
  • Pancreatitis
  • Hepatitis
  • Stevens-Johnson syndrome (case reports)

Advarsler og forholdsregler

  • Nedsat nyrefunktion: dose reduction is mandatory. Cap at 10 mg/day if eGFR 5–49 mL/min. Avoid if eGFR < 5 mL/min. Memantine accumulates in renal failure and causes toxicity.
  • Urinary alkalisation: conditions that raise urine pH (severe UTI, renal tubular acidosis, vegetarian diet with high-dose alkalinising drugs, sodium bicarbonate) reduce memantine clearance and raise blood levels — monitor for side effects.
  • Seizure history: use cautiously — memantine may lower seizure threshold.
  • Recent myocardial infarction, uncontrolled hypertension, severe heart failure: caution — not enough safety data in these populations.
  • Nedsat leverfunktion: no dose adjustment for mild-moderate; caution in severe.
  • Hallucinations and delusions: can worsen pre-existing psychiatric symptoms in some patients with dementia. Monitor for behavioural changes.
  • Caregiver support: patients in the moderate-severe Alzheimer's population for whom memantine is indicated rarely manage their own medication. Caregiver involvement in dose preparation, supervision and adherence is essential.

Contraindications — Who Should NOT Take Admenta

  • Known hypersensitivity to memantine or any tablet excipient
  • Severe renal impairment (eGFR < 5 mL/min)
  • Mild Alzheimer's dementia (use a cholinesterase inhibitor first)
  • Mild cognitive impairment without dementia
  • Frontotemporal dementia (no benefit and may worsen behavioural symptoms)

Lægemiddelinteraktioner

Kombiner medEffektHvad skal der gøres
Other NMDA antagonists (amantadine, ketamine, dextromethorphan)Additive psychotomimetic effects (confusion, hallucinations, dissociation)Avoid combination. Tell anaesthetist about memantine before any procedure involving ketamine.
Cholinesterase inhibitors (donepezil, galantamine, rivastigmine)Standard combination — additive cognitive benefit, no significant interactionStandard add-on therapy in moderate-severe Alzheimer's. See Aricep.
Hydrochlorothiazide and other thiazide diureticsMemantine reduces diuretic effect; thiazide raises memantine levelsMonitor BP and check for memantine side effects.
Sodium bicarbonate, acetazolamide, urinary alkalisersReduce renal clearance of memantine — raise blood levelsMonitor for memantine toxicity (confusion, dizziness, sleepiness).
Levodopa, dopamine agonists (Parkinson's drugs)Memantine may potentiate dopaminergic effectsMonitor for dyskinesias and psychiatric side effects.
Barbiturates, neuroleptics (antipsychotics)Memantine may reduce their effectMonitor symptom control; titrate as needed.
WarfarinSome case reports of raised INR with combinationCheck INR more frequently after starting memantine.

Ofte stillede spørgsmål

Why is Admenta only for moderate-to-severe Alzheimer's?

Trials show no clinically meaningful cognitive benefit from memantine in mild Alzheimer's — the glutamate excitotoxicity pathway becomes a dominant driver of symptoms only later in the disease. For mild Alzheimer's, a cholinesterase inhibitor (donepezil, galantamine, rivastigmine) is first-line. Memantine is added when the patient progresses to moderate or severe disease.

Can Admenta be combined with donepezil?

Yes — this is the standard combination for moderate-to-severe Alzheimer's disease. The two drugs work on different pathways (cholinergic + glutamatergic) and produce additive cognitive and functional benefit. There is no significant pharmacokinetic interaction. Combination therapy is more effective than either drug alone at the moderate-to-severe stage. Aricep (donepezil) is the standard partner.

Why does Admenta need a 4-week titration?

Jumping to the 20 mg/day maintenance dose on day one causes intolerable confusion, dizziness and sometimes hallucinations — bad enough that most patients discontinue. The 4-week up-titration (5 → 10 → 15 → 20 mg/day) lets the brain adapt to NMDA blockade gradually. Skipping titration is the most common reason patients “cannot tolerate” memantine.

When will I or my family member see results?

Visible cognitive benefit at 4–12 weeks after reaching the 20 mg/day maintenance dose; peak benefit at 6 months. Like donepezil, memantine is symptomatic therapy, not disease-modifying. Re-assess with formal cognitive testing at 6 months.

Does Admenta need dose adjustment for kidney problems?

Yes. Memantine is renally cleared and accumulates in kidney impairment. Dose caps: eGFR 30–49 mL/min — cap maintenance at 10 mg/day. eGFR 5–29 mL/min — maintenance 10 mg/day. eGFR < 5 mL/min — avoid memantine entirely. Check kidney function before starting and at any sign of toxicity (confusion, sleepiness, dizziness on a previously stable dose).

Is Admenta a cure or does it slow Alzheimer's progression?

Neither. Memantine is symptomatic therapy — it stabilises function for a window of typically 6–18 months. The underlying neurodegeneration continues. Newer disease-modifying drugs (anti-amyloid antibodies like lecanemab and donanemab) target the underlying pathology but require IV infusion, regular MRI monitoring, and specialist supervision — they are not stocked here.

Does Admenta help with behavioural symptoms (agitation, aggression, hallucinations)?

Modest benefit on agitation and aggression in moderate-severe Alzheimer's — one of the reasons memantine is the preferred add-on at this stage rather than a second cholinesterase inhibitor. Memantine can paradoxically worsen hallucinations in a minority of patients — monitor and stop if this occurs.

Can I stop Admenta if it is not helping?

Discuss with the prescriber. If formal cognitive testing at 6 months shows no benefit and the patient has progressed clearly, memantine can be stopped. Unlike donepezil, memantine has no significant discontinuation syndrome — but a gradual taper over 1–2 weeks is still standard practice.

Is Admenta safe with my parent's blood pressure or heart medications?

Memantine is generally safe with most cardiovascular medications. There is no significant interaction with beta-blockers, ACE inhibitors, ARBs, calcium channel blockers, statins, or aspirin. Thiazide diuretics may slightly raise memantine levels — monitor for side effects but no dose adjustment is usually needed. Memantine causes a mild rise in BP in some patients — check BP at the 6-week and 3-month visits.
